When they had the recall of AquaMax last summer, production at the Richmond, Indiana, plant shifted to Macon, Mississippi, long enough to clean out the Richmond plant. The Macon plant didn't have all the same ingredients and their die was different, thus the size difference. All production has now shifted back to Richmond and Purina assures me that their quality control is on track and that we'll be getting AquaMax products from there, through the normal channels. It took awhile for them to overcome the volume of feed recalled, to keep the supply chain moving as normally as possible and to catch back up from the feed lost in the recall.
